Ty Gibbs uninjured in airborne sprint car crash, flipping into the fence

by

Ty Gibbs was competing in the 2026 High Limit Racing season-opener at the Las Vegas Motor Speedway dirt track on Thursday Night, which is just outside the 1.5-mile intermediate track where the NASCAR Cup Series will be racing this weekend.

Driving a 410 winged sprint car, Gibbs was running fourth when he made contact with Corey Day — a regular in the NASCAR O’Reilly Auto Parts Series. Competing for Chad Boat Industries, he drove over the right-rear wheel of Day’s machine, and his own #84 went up on its side before rolling multiple times at the exit of Turn 2. The car slammed the catch-fencing before falling back to the ground.

The 23-year-old quickly pulled himself from the car and walked away from the accident scene.
